Directory traversal vulnerability in webadmin.nsf in Lotus Domino R6 6.5.1 allows local users to create folders or determine the existence of files via a .. (dot dot) in the new folder dialog.

CVE-2004-2311 has been classified as a medium severity vulnerability.
To fix CVE-2004-2311, it is recommended to upgrade to a later version of IBM Lotus Domino that addresses the directory traversal vulnerability.
CVE-2004-2311 affects local users of IBM Lotus Domino version 6.5.1.
CVE-2004-2311 exploits a directory traversal vulnerability in the webadmin.nsf component of IBM Lotus Domino.
Yes, CVE-2004-2311 can potentially allow local users to create unauthorized folders or access sensitive files.
